This brief examines the return strategies of refugees to profoundly changed and uncertain circumstances and the transnational space in which they take place, using Bosnia-Herzegovina as an example. The author points to the need to reconceptualize return from a permanent and one-time event to a process occurring over a longer period of time and often involving continued mobility.
